Davidson College
Davidson College: Valence Shell Electron Pair Repulsion (Vsepr) Model
Explains the principles of the Valence-Shell Electron-Pair Repulsion Model, and gives examples of the geometry. Requires Java.
National Institute of Standards and Technology (NIST)
National Institute of Standards and Technology: Insertion Sort
Provides a clear definition of an insertion sort with links to a Java implementation and other demonstrations.
Harvard University
Chandra X Ray Observatory Center: X Ray Pulsar
X-ray pulsars are explained. Features a Java applet that simulates a pulsar and allows the viewer to control the rotational speed.
Davidson College
Davidson College: Chemical Equilibria: Equilibrium Constant
Explains what the equilibrium constant is and presents a virtual experiment where its value must be determined in two chemical reactions. Requires Java.
Davidson College
Davidson College: Chemical Equilibria: Le Chatelier's Principle
Explains what Le Chatelier's Principle is and presents virtual experiments for exploring its role in chemical equilibrium. Requires Java.
Davidson College
Davidson College: Chemical Equilibria: Uncertainty in Equilibrium Calculations
Discusses and explores the impact of random pressure errors on the equilibrium constant in a chemical reaction. Requires Java.
Davidson College
Davidson College: Le Chatelier's Principle: Effect of a Change in Volume
Explains how Le Chatelier's Principle is used to predict how a volume change affects a system's chemical equilibrium and presents a virtual experiment where the effect is explored. Requires Java.
Alabama Learning Exchange
Alex: Beep! Beep! Move Over! I Am Going to Be Late!
During this lesson, young scholars will investigate how to "clear up" the "Traffic Jam." They will be using large manipulatives (their bodies), small manipulatives (carpet squares), and technology (the Java applet) to find the...
Alabama Learning Exchange
Alex: Pythagorean Theorem: Prove It
During this lesson, eighth grade students will be introduced to the Pythagorean Theorem: a2+b2=c2. They will construct a right triangle on graph paper and draw squares on each side of the triangle. A quiz link requires Java, and another...
Davidson College
Davidson College: Molecular Orbitals of Diamminesilver(i)
A Java applet displays the Ligand Field Theory energy diagram for the Diamminesilver(I) ion. When an orbital in the diagram is clicked on, the isosurface is shown.
Khan Academy
Khan Academy: What Is Asia?
"Asia" is a term invented by the Greeks and Romans, and developed by Western geographers to indicate the land mass east of the Ural Mountains and Ural River, together with offshore islands such as Japan and Java. Culturally, no "Asia"...
Florida State University
Florida State University: Powers of Ten
This webpage from the Florida State University offers an applet with succeeding images, each "10 times bigger or smaller than the one preceding or following it," as a demonstration of exponential notation.
Khan Academy
Khan Academy: Computer Programming: Intro to Js: Drawing & Animation
In these tutorials, you'll learn how to use the JavaScript language and the Processing JS library to create fun drawings and animations.
Other
Portland State University: The Borobudur Temple
This page provides a wealth of details concerning the Temple of Borobudur, including its history, architectural design, and religious and cultural symbolism.
Khan Academy
Khan Academy: Computer Programming: House Class Demo
A class demo to help students visualize and learn how to program drawings using JavaScript.
Other
Color Maker
This very useful site allows you to change the color and background patterns of a web page, and then copy the HTML code to your own site. Includes a tutorial, links to other web pages about color design, and links to a TableMaker and a...
Other
Computers for Creativity: Building With Code
Using the Khan Academy Computer Science platform, sixth graders at Los Altos School District build using code. They create art by writing programs in a JavaScript implementation of the Processing language called Processing.js.
Khan Academy
Khan Academy: Computer Programming: Advanced Js: Games & Visualizations
After learning how to program in JavaScript and make basic drawings and animations, use that knowledge to make games and visualizations with this tutorial.
Khan Academy
Khan Academy: Computer Programming: Html/js: Making Webpages Interactive
Learn how to combine previous knowledge of HTML/CSS with knowledge of JavaScript to make webpages interactive.
BBC
Bbc Schools: Gcse Bitesize: Music: Asia, Latin America, and the Middle East
A diverse range of musical styles can be found around the world. Music from Asia, Latin America, and the Middle East all have their own unique musical features and instruments. One of the most influential types of music-making in...
Other
Crunchzilla: Code Monster
An instructional program that shows students how to code using JavaScript. The Code Monster and his speech bubble are at the top of the screen where kids read straightforward explanations, commands, and questions. Code Monster is simple...
Other
University of Edinburgh: Glossary of Introductory Computer Graphics Terms
This website, from the University of Edinburgh, provides a lengthy glossary of computer graphics terms written by Olin Lathrop, author of "The Way Computer Graphics Work". This site provides simple definitions of basic terms; no graphics...
Other
Enchanted Mind: Logic Puzzles
Are you interested in boosting your brain power? Practice some of the enchanted logic puzzles to increase your mental skills.
Other
The Mathematical Association of America: Career Profiles
Offers dozens of essays written by people who use math in their careers, providing practical answers to the question: 'Why should I study math?'."
Other popular searches
- Computer Science Java
- Java Applet
- Java Text
- Java Script
- Java Programming
- Software Tutorials Java
- Javascript
- Javanese Shadow Puppets
- Java Computer Language
- Java Applet1
- Sumatra and Java
- Computer Science Java Array